If each side of a triangle is tripled find change in% in its area.explain it with full steps
Solution:- Let, the initial sides of triangle be 'a', 'b', and 'c'. Then, semi-perimeter of triangle will be-
s = (a+b+c)/2 and Area of triangle (A) = √s(s-a)(s-b)(s-c).
Now, if each side is tripled. Then, new sides will be 3a, 3b, and 3c. And, semi-perimeter of triangle will be- s'' = (3a+3b+3c)/2 = 3s
and, New area of triangle (A'') = √s''(s''-3a)(s''-3b)(s''-3c) = √3s(3s-3a)(3s-3b)(3s-3c)
A'' = 9 √s(s-a)(s-b)(s-c) = 9A
% change in Area = [(A'' - A)/A] x 100 %
= [(9A- A)/A] x 100 % = 800% [ANS]
